Now, let's get into the cleaning process. The first step is to gather your cleaning supplies. You'll need a bucket of warm water, some mild dish soap, a soft sponge or cloth, and a stiff brush for those stubborn stains. If you want to disinfect the slide, you can also add a bit of vinegar or a commercial disinfectant to the water.


For outdoor slides, start by removing any loose debris like leaves, dirt, or sand. You can use a broom or a leaf blower to do this. Once the surface is clear, fill your bucket with warm water and add a few drops of dish soap. Dip your sponge or cloth into the soapy water and start wiping down the slide. Make sure to get into all the nooks and crannies, especially where the kids' hands and feet touch the most.
If there are any tough stains, like juice or mud, use the stiff brush to scrub them gently. Be careful not to scratch the surface of the slide, especially if it's made of plastic. After scrubbing, rinse the slide thoroughly with clean water. You can use a hose for this, or if you don't have one, a bucket of water will do.
For indoor slides, the process is a bit different. Since they're not exposed to the elements, they usually don't get as dirty as outdoor slides. But they still need to be cleaned regularly to prevent the buildup of germs. Start by vacuuming the slide to remove any dust or small particles. Then, follow the same steps as for the outdoor slide: use a soapy water solution to wipe down the surface, and rinse it off with clean water.
When it comes to disinfecting the slide, it's especially important for indoor slides, as they're in a more confined space. You can use a mixture of equal parts water and vinegar to create a natural disinfectant. Spray the solution onto the slide and let it sit for a few minutes before wiping it off. This will kill any bacteria or viruses that might be lurking on the surface.
Another thing to keep in mind is to dry the slide completely after cleaning. This will prevent the growth of mold and mildew, which can be harmful to the kids. For outdoor slides, you can let them air dry in the sun. For indoor slides, use a dry cloth to wipe them down thoroughly.
In addition to regular cleaning, it's also a good idea to inspect the slide for any signs of damage. Check for cracks, loose parts, or sharp edges that could pose a safety hazard. If you find any problems, repair or replace the slide as soon as possible.
Now, let's talk about how often you should clean the slide. For outdoor slides, it's a good idea to clean them at least once a month during the summer months when they're used more frequently. In the winter, you can clean them less often, maybe once every two or three months. For indoor slides, a weekly cleaning should be sufficient.
